Zusammenfassung
Provided is an electronic device capable of effectively cooling heat radiated from a heat-generating electronic component provided in a case by a heat sink, and inhibiting any impact on electronic circuits and the like by moisture intruding into the case. A heat sink provided inside the case has a plurality of protrusions extending perpendicularly toward a facing wall part of the case. Air entering the case from a first air intake hole formed in the facing wall part is dispersed and periodically diffused by the protrusions, and exhausted outside via a gas exhaust hole by a power fan. Moisture intruding into the case is drained downward through a water draining path along upper surfaces of a first bank part and a second bank part. |

Zusammenfassung
A displacement-detecting device for a speaker includes a magnet fixed to a vibration body configured to vibrate by air vibration caused by vibration of a vibration system of the speaker, a sensor provided at a fixed body relative to a fixed system of the speaker, a displacement detector, and a displacement converter. The sensor is configured to detect a magnetic flux vector of the magnet acting on the sensor. The displacement detector is configured to detect a displacement of a vibration system of a passive radiator based on a detection value of the magnetic flux vector by the sensor. The displacement converter is configured to convert the displacement of the vibration system of the passive radiator to a displacement of the vibration system of the speaker. |

Zusammenfassung
An aspect of the present invention relates to an apparatus (1) for liquid cooling at least one integrated circuit (IC1, IC2, IC3), comprising: at least one heat-conducting plate (10) configured to be in thermal contact with the at least one integrated circuit (IC1, IC2, IC3); a casing (20) to which the at least one heat-conducting plate (10) is attached, the casing (20) comprising: an inlet section (30) comprising an inlet (31) for receiving a cooling liquid (CL); a manifold section (40) that is tapered and configured to control a flow (F) of the cooling liquid (CL) from the inlet section (30) into the manifold section (40) and change a flow direction of the cooling liquid (CL) from a first direction (D1) from the inlet section (30) into the manifold section (40) to a second direction (D2) transverse to the first direction (D1), the first direction (D1) and the second direction (D2) being parallel to a principal plane (11) of the at least one heat-conducting plate (10); a flow input control section (50) comprising a plurality of solid flow input control segments (51) that form flow input passages (52) between them and are configured to control the flow (F) of the cooling liquid (CL) in the second direction (D2) from the manifold section (40) into a cooling section (60) of the casing (20); the cooling section (60) comprising a plurality of heat sink elements (61, 64) at least a part of which is in thermal contact with the at least one heat-conducting plate (10) and that are configured to transfer heat from the at least one heat-conducting plate (10) to the cooling liquid (CL) flowing from the flow input control section (50) through the cooling section (60); and an outlet section (70) comprising an outlet (71) for outputting the cooling liquid (CL) from the cooling section (60). Another aspect relates to a vehicle (1000) comprising such an apparatus (1). |
